Equating religion with racism[edit]

A certain set of IPs, are adding He now equates religion with racism to the article, and claim that this ref supports it. The ref only says religion will eventually become as offensive and unacceptable as racism.. There is a massive difference between the two. Requesting more eyes. --Rsrikanth05 (talk) 05:34, 19 May 2015 (UTC)[reply]

Pinging @Materialscientist: and @Yunshui:. I think rewriting the stmt to he has stated that religion will one day be considered racist? Is that ok? --Rsrikanth05 (talk) 05:37, 19 May 2015 (UTC)[reply]
Not terribly sure why you pinged me, but since you did...
  • He now equates religion with racism ☒N He's not saying that he believes religion and racism are currently equivalent
  • He has stated that religion will one day be considered racist ☒N He's not saying that religion will be consiered to be racist itself, but that one day religion will be as unacceptable to the majority population as racism currently is
If pressed, I'd go with something like He has stated that he believes religion will eventually be as widely condemned as racism or words to that effect. Or just offer a direct quote: O'Dowd has stated that, "There's going to be a turning point where it [religion] is going to be like racism.". That's my 2¢, for what it's worth. Yunshui  07:40, 19 May 2015 (UTC)[reply]

Categories[edit]

Bevson34, your argument that O'Dowd's atheism is mentioned in the article isn't relevant. Please read WP:CAT/R and also WP:BLPCAT. I quote from the latter: Categories regarding religious beliefs (or lack of such) or sexual orientation should not be used unless the subject has publicly self-identified with the belief (or lack of such) or orientation in question, and the subject's beliefs or sexual orientation are relevant to their public life or notability, according to reliable published sources. (my emphasis added).

O'Dowd publicly identifies as an atheist - great. That's one of two criteria satisfied. Does his notability derive in any way from his atheism? Nope. So therefore, in accordance with our policy, the category can't be included. This is black and white. BastunĖġáḍβáś₮ŭŃ! 12:15, 20 September 2019 (UTC)[reply]
